La clase Screen es la clase base de las pantallas que se crean en el panel Contorno de pantalla de Adobe Flash CS3 Professional. Las pantallas son contenedores de alto nivel para crear aplicaciones y presentaciones. Para ver información general sobre cómo trabajar con pantallas, consulte "Trabajo con pantallas" en Utilización de Flash.
|
NOTA |
|
la función Pantallas está desfasada en Flash CS3. Puede abrir y editar archivos FLA basados en pantallas creados en versiones anteriores de Flash, pero no podrá crear nuevos documentos basados en pantallas. Además, la clase Screen sólo es compatible si trabaja con un documento que especifique ActionScript 2.0 en la Configuración de publicación. |
La clase Screen tiene dos subclases principales: Slide y Form.
La clase Slide proporciona el comportamiento en tiempo de ejecución de las presentaciones de diapositivas. La clase Slide proporciona además capacidad de navegación y secuenciación incorporada, y permite asociar fácilmente transiciones entre diapositivas mediante comportamientos. Los objetos de diapositiva mantienen un "estado" y permiten al usuario avanzar hasta la diapositiva o el estado siguiente o anterior: cuando se muestra la diapositiva siguiente, la anterior se oculta. Para más información sobre la utilización de la clase Slide para controlar las presentaciones de diapositivas, consulte Clase Slide.
La clase Form proporciona el entorno en tiempo de ejecución para las aplicaciones de formularios. Los formularios pueden solaparse y ser contenedores de otros componentes o estar contenidos en éstos. A diferencia de las diapositivas, los formularios no proporcionan ninguna capacidad de secuenciación ni de navegación. Para más información, consulte Clase Form.
La clase Screen proporciona funciones comunes tanto para diapositivas como para formularios.
Las pantallas saben cómo administrar sus elementos secundarios Cada pantalla incorpora una propiedad que contiene una colección formada por una lista de pantallas secundarias de dicha pantalla. Esta colección se determina mediante la jerarquía de pantallas del panel Contorno de pantalla. Las pantallas pueden tener un número cualquiera de elementos secundarios (incluso ninguno) que, a su vez, también pueden tener elementos secundarios.
Las pantallas pueden ocultar y mostrar sus elementos secundarios Puesto que las pantallas son, básicamente, una colección de clips de película anidados, una pantalla puede controlar la visibilidad de sus elementos secundarios. En el caso de las aplicaciones de formularios, todos los elementos secundarios de una pantalla se visualizan a la vez de forma predeterminada; en el caso de las presentaciones de diapositivas, las pantallas individuales se muestran de una en una.
Las pantallas difunden eventos Por ejemplo, puede activar la reproducción de un sonido o empezar a reproducir algún archivo de vídeo cuando se visualice una pantalla concreta.